What is a Primary Key?
A primary key is a unique identifier for a record within a database table.
It ensures that each record in a table can be uniquely identified. Typically, a primary key is composed of one or more columns in the table.
What is a Foreign Key?
A foreign key is a column or a set of columns in one table that references the primary key columns in another table. It establishes a link between two tables and enforces
referential integrity, ensuring that relationships between tables remain consistent.
What is a Composite Key?
A composite key is a key that consists of multiple columns, used together to uniquely identify records within a table.
It’s essentially a combination of two or more columns that together form a unique identifier.

What is a Unique Key?
A unique key is similar to a primary key in that it enforces uniqueness
constraint on a set of columns in a table. However, unlike a primary key, a table can have
multiple unique keys.
It can also be null
What is a Candidate Key?
A candidate key is a set of columns that can uniquely identify records within
a table.
From the candidate keys, one is chosen to be the primary key.

What is CGI?
Common Gateway Interface
CGI is a standard protocol that defines how web servers communicate with external programs
or scripts. It enables web servers to generate dynamic web pages by executing programs or
scripts on the server and sending the output to the client’s web browser.
CGI allows web servers to interact with databases, process form data, generate dynamic
content, and perform other tasks beyond serving static web pages.

How can CGI be used for sending emails?
- Form Submission: You start with an HTML form on your webpage where users can input their email address, subject, message, etc.
- Action Attribute: In the <form> tag of your HTML, you specify a URL for the form’s action attribute. This URL points to a CGI script on your server.
- CGI Script: On the server, the CGI script receives the form data submitted by the user. It typically runs some code (often written in languages like Perl, Python, or PHP) to process this data.
- Email Handling: Within the CGI script, you write code to take the form data and use it to compose an email message. This usually involves using a library or built-in functions provided by the programming language to send an email via SMTP (Simple Mail
Transfer Protocol). - SMTP Server: The CGI script communicates with an SMTP server (either running locally or remotely) to send the email. It connects to the server, authenticates if necessary, and then submits the email for delivery.
- Feedback to User: After the email is sent, the CGI script might generate a response page to let the user know that their message has been successfully sent or inform them
if there was an error.
What are some security considerations for CGI?
CGI scripts can introduce security vulnerabilities if not
implemented carefully. Common security risks include script injection, parameter manipulation,
and directory traversal attacks. Proper input validation, output encoding, and access control
measures are essential for securing CGI applications.

What are the 2 types of Database Languanges
Data Definition Language (DDL): Constructs the database schema. Example: CREATE
command.
CREATE, ALTER and DROP
Data Manipulation Language (DML): Accesses the database, providing statements for
retrieving, modifying, inserting, and deleting data. Example: INSERT command.
DDL is table manipulation and DML is data manipulation

What is Horizontal Scaling?
Horizontal scaling involves adding more machines or computers to a system to handle increased
load.
